JOB SUMMARY:

This position is responsible for performing specialized repair and maintenance, as well as construction and life safety equipment inspection, with repairs as needed. This position also alters and supports their continuous operation.

KEY JOB FUNCTIONS:

Refrigeration Mechanic

* Diagnoses, repairs and maintains refrigeration equipment without recourse to supervision. Must be a certified mechanic as required by EPA regulations and guidelines.

Plumber

* Has a thorough knowledge of plumbing mechanics and layout, including gradient requirements and proper selection of valves, pressure reducers and fittings, etc. Has a thorough knowledge of supply and waste systems.

Boiler Mechanic

* Has a thorough knowledge of all phases of boiler operation and maintenance, including but not limited to replacement of firebrick, liners and diagnosis of ignition and fuel reactions. Must have a thorough understanding of combustion calibration procedures using the proper calibration equipment.

Generator/Diesel Mechanic

* Has a thorough knowledge of emergency generators, including diagnostics and mechanical repairs required for the continued operation of the equipment on a day-to-day basis.

Electrician

* Has a thorough knowledge of industrial electricity and distribution systems. Must be at the level of a journeyman electrician.

Electronics Mechanic

* Has a thorough knowledge of electronic systems and equipment, including design layout and installation of systems and equipment.

Miscellaneous Specialties (Carpet Layers, Carpenters, Painters, Purchasing, Convention Center, Kitchen, Machinist, Building Control & Systems Monitor)

General Mechanic III

* Performs and directs the performance of preventive maintenance, such as trouble shooting, and repairs utilities and equipment in order to prevent their malfunction and inconvenience and/or discomfort to our guests.

* Repairs or provides direction for repairs on building, utilities and equipment to ensure their proper operation according to department standards, and corrects the problem promptly to minimize inconvenience to guests.

* Inspects utilities and equipment to ensure their proper operation and the safety of the property, guests, and employees.

* Renovates, constructs or restores property exterior and interior or directs the process when necessary to maintain the structure quality, as well as ensuring safety to guests and employees.

* Orders and tracks parts in order to maintain proper inventory.

* Assists in training and supervising Engineering Mechanics I and II.
